A more thorough explanation:

In the context of patents, the summary of the invention is a section in a U.S. patent application that provides a clear and concise description of the nature, operation, and purpose of the invention. The purpose of this section is to help the patent examiner and anyone searching for prior art to understand the unique features of the invention.

For example, if someone invents a new type of smartphone that has a foldable screen, the summary of the invention would describe how the screen works, how it folds, and what benefits it provides to users. This information would help the patent examiner to determine whether the invention is novel and non-obvious, and it would also help other inventors to avoid infringing on the patent.

Another example might be a new type of medical device that uses a unique combination of materials to improve patient outcomes. The summary of the invention would describe how the device works, what materials it uses, and how it differs from existing medical devices. This information would help the patent examiner to determine whether the invention is eligible for a patent, and it would also help doctors and other medical professionals to understand how the device can be used to improve patient care.

Overall, the summary of the invention is an important part of any patent application, as it provides a clear and concise description of the invention's unique features and benefits. By including a well-written summary, inventors can increase their chances of obtaining a patent and protecting their intellectual property.
